EIBTM 2007 worldwide technology watch: Calling all innovations - entries now accepted!

The WorldWide Technology Watch (WWTW) competition will form part of EIBTM’s increasing focus on new technology solutions for the meetings industry. The competition is dedicated to discovering the latest technological innovations that will have a positive impact on meetings, events, incentive travel, conferences and exhibitions.

This year Corbin Ball, CMP, Director, Corbin Ball Associates – Chairman, will be chairing the awards: “I am delighted to again chair the EIBTM Worldwide Technology Watch for 2007.  EIBTM continuously recognises the importance of technology in the meetings industry and I am sure that this year we will have many strong applications for this award.”

Previous winners have found commercial backing and positive publicity through presenting their products to the industry at EIBTM. Winner last year, Johan Box, Director of LOG ON encouragingly claims: "Since winning the EIBTM WorldWide Technology Watch, visits to our website have been the highest ever. We have had immense recognition throughout the industry, increased promotional coverage and interest in our products. We are now seeking investment for growth. The EIBTM WorldWide Technology Watch is a great opportunity and we would urge companies to enter in 2007!"

The 2007 Judging Panel includes:
Corbin Ball, CMP, Corbin Ball Associates, WA, USA – CHAIRMAN
Martin Sirk, CEO, ICCA- Amsterdam
Didier Scaillet, Vice President of Global Development, MPI, Luxembourg
Paul Hussey, Managing Director, Olive 360, UK
Charles Robinson, Director, Eventuality Solutions, UK
Mike Southon, Founder, Beermat.biz, UK

Martin Sirk, CEO, ICCA states: "The EIBTM WorldWide Technology Watch is a great scheme that encourages technological innovation in our industry and I am delighted to take part on the 2007 judging panel. It's particularly gratifying to see many past winners and shortlisted entries becoming widely accepted by our industry and making a real improvement to meetings of all kinds.”

Mike Southon, Founder of Beermat.Biz says:  “This is the first time that I will be on the judging panel for the EIBTM WorldWide Technology Watch and I am looking forward to it immensely to see the latest and newest technology products for meeting planners.”

To enter the WWTW awards or to find out more about the judging criteria, please visit www.eibtm.com/wwtw. The closing date for entries will be 7th September 2007 and judging will take place before EIBTM 2007.

EIBTM 2007 will take place from 27-29th November 2007, at Fira Gran Via in Barcelona.
